CT08 JCU is a 2008 Mercedes-benz Cl 500 in Silver with a 4,966c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 76.2%.
Across all 2008 Mercedes-benz Cl 500 models, the average MOT pass rate is 82.6% with a typical mileage of 64,112 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Mercedes-benz Cl 500 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 3,209 recorded failures. If you're considering buying CT08 JCU,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mercedes-benz Cl 500 typ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 18 years old, this Mercedes-benz Cl 500 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
